Probably the most eagerly awaited fixture as far as Albion supporters are concerned, takes place this weekend as Witton make the long trip to the East Coast to take on Whitby Town in a Northern Premier League Premier Division fixture.

Witton's record at Whitby has been an excellent one over the years and they will be hoping that continues this weekend. In fact, you have to go back to 22nd April 2009, to find the last time they suffered defeat in a league game in Whitby when the Seasiders came out on top with a narrow 1-0 win.

They will be boosted by the midweek victory at home to Hyde United, a game played in terrible conditions but Witton still managed to produce such a performance, that the game was virtually out of the Tigers reach by half time to give them their second home league win of the season.

At the same time, Whitby were slipping to a 4-1 defeat at fellow play off challengers Buxton but their form at the Towbar Express Stadium has been decent, only Stalybridge Celtic have gone away from there with three points so far and the Seasiders have won three out of the other four league games in front of their own supporters.

Two new additions to the squad in James Lawrie following his release from Nantwich Town, and loan signing from Chorley, Nathan Okome, who made an immediate impact in midweek have given Carl & Gary further options as Albion approach a busy period in the next few weeks.

Whitby will be a tough challenge for the lads as they always are, but Witton are more than capable of getting a result if they approach the game in the right manner.

Kick off at The Towbar Express Stadium is 3pm.

Parking: Parking spaces are severely limited at the Turnbull Ground and supporters are encouraged to park at Whitby Leisure Centre, just off Crescent Avenue, postcode: YO21 3HT. Street parking is available in the surrounding streets, though this too is limited. Whitby Town Football Club cannot take any responsibility however for cars, and owners park at their own risk.

Admission Prices: Adults £11, Concessions £7, Under 18's £3, Children U16's (with a paying adult) FREE.
